Langtry Manor in Bournemouth

Built in 1877 by Edward VII, then Prince of Wales for his mistress and the woman he loved - Lillie Langtry. Visitors are welcome to come for a coffee or a Cream Tea and have a look around this historic building. Please also see images of the Kings own Bedroom and the Main Hall
